Moving costs for this long-distance route vary based on the size of your household. Small moves typically range from $1,718 to $1,820, medium moves from $1,976 to $2,093, and large moves from $2,233 to $2,366. Prices fluctuate due to factors such as distance, packing needs, and timing. Choosing additional services or storage can also impact the final cost.

Costs vary by home size and services chosen. Small moves range from $1,718 to $1,820, medium moves from $1,976 to $2,093, and large moves from $2,233 to $2,366. Additional services like packing or storage can increase the price.
Standard delivery usually takes about 4 days, while expedited options can reduce this to 3 days. Actual timing depends on the moving company and route conditions.
Choosing a self-service move or flexible delivery dates can lower costs. However, full-service moves with packing and expedited delivery will be more expensive.
Booking several weeks in advance often secures better pricing and availability. Last-minute moves may incur higher fees due to limited scheduling options.
Yes, moving companies operating between Florida and Utah must be licensed interstate movers, ensuring compliance with federal regulations for long-distance moves.
